Phoenix 5-Star Basketball Recruit Commits to Duke University

Williams, a top-15 recruit, chose Duke for its confidence in his development and fit with their frontcourt needs, joining two other top recruits in the 2026 class.

  • On Nov. 14, 2025, Cameron Williams announced his commitment to Duke live on CBS Sports HQ, choosing the Blue Devils over Arizona and Texas.
  • Williams said `I believe it is the most suitable option and can assist me in reaching my next level` and told ESPN `Duke has everything I need to develop. They laid out a detailed plan on how I would fit.`
  • A 6-foot-11 forward, Williams is a 200-pound player with a 7-foot-1 wingspan who averaged 15.4 points, 7.3 rebounds and 2.6 blocks on the Adidas 3SSB circuit while shooting 37%.
  • He becomes the third pledge for Duke, joining five-star wing Bryson Howard and four-star center Maxime Meyer, and his commitment moves Duke's 2026 recruiting class inside the top 10.
  • Projecting forward, Williams can stretch the floor, protect the rim and defend multiple positions, with scouts linking his movement to Evan Mobley and citing high upside in Durham.
